Bus catches fire at Jumeirah Beach Residence in Dubai



A 14-seater bus was gutted by fire at Jumeirah Beach Residence today.

A Dubai Civil Defence team were able to extinguish the fire shortly after.

It is not clear if there were any passengers on board the bus, but no injuries were reported.

The incident occurred near the entrance of Jumeirah Beach Residence walk.

"The bus was completely burned but a team from the Barsha fire station intervened quickly and was able to control the situation," a Civil Defence spokesman said, adding the cause of the fire was not yet known.

Dubai Police are currently investigating.

Earlier yesterday, a car caught fire on Dubai's Sheikh Zayed road, causing heavy congestion.
